125. To ask the Minister for Defence the extent to which promotional opportunities remain available throughout the Army, Navy and Air Corps;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[26333/14]

Photo of Enda KennyEnda Kenny (Mayo,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source

I am advised by the Military Authorities that the strength of the Permanent Defence Force, at 30 April 2014, the latest date for which figures are available was 9,110, comprising 7,338 Army, 764 Air Corps and 1,008 Naval Service personnel. The attached table outlines the establishment, strength and vacancies of the Permanent Defence Force, by Army, Air Corps and Naval Service as at 30 April 2014, based on the agreed stabilised strength for the Permanent Defence Force of 9,500.

Promotions are ongoing within the Officer and the Non-Commissioned Officer ranks. Competitions to fill current and future vacancies in the ranks of Colonel and Lieutenant Colonel have recently been held with further officer competitions scheduled to take place in the coming months. As the majority of the panels established from the NCO promotion competitions have now closed, new NCO promotion competitions will be held in the near future. It is my intention that promotions will be carried out within the resource envelope allocated to Defence.

Note:

Equivalent Naval Service RanksBrigadier General/Commodore

Colonel/Captain

Lieutenant Colonel/Commander

Commandant/Lieutenant Commander

Captain/Lieutenant(NS)

Lieutenant/Sub Lieutenant Sergeant Mayor/Warrant Officer

Battalion Quartermaster Sergeant/Senior Chief Petty Officer

Company Quartermaster Sergeant/Senior Petty Officer

Company Sergeant/Chief Petty Officer

Sergeant/Petty Officer

Corporal/Leading Seaman

Private/Able Seaman
